a rough rule of thumb with the dreamstation, so min and max 2cm either side of the 90 or 95% pressure.
if 90/95% is 10cm, you would have minimum 8 and maximum 12

There's nothing in your data that screams "FIX THIS"

That's not to say that tweaking settings might not reduce the AHI a bit more. There is also still some snoring going on.

If you want to tweak and you are NOT dealing with aerophagia (air in the stomach), then I would suggest a modest increase in your min pressure setting. If aerophagia is not an issue, I think you might get better results bumping the min pressure up to 6.
